Output 5197d1314342df4bddc43fb7d8351b594dadb4f30c5ac9df7f8eb1fee7ea6da2:0

value
20401698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3d2b11f999730382d679cd252883f79bc852041f OP_EQUAL
address
MDUb3hiavzAr553UjYPBrdTZkBDn3kwVkx
transaction
5197d1314342df4bddc43fb7d8351b594dadb4f30c5ac9df7f8eb1fee7ea6da2
spent
true